Coin Silver Salt Spoon by Gelston & Treadwell of New York Ca. 1843-49

Offered is an American coin silver salt spoon by the partnership of Henry Gelston and Henry R. Treadwell, working in New York, NY between 1843 and 1849; this piece is marked with their maker's mark of GELSTON&TREADWELL incuse. This piece also has a period engraved script monogram. This spoon measures about 3 7/8 inches in length and weighs about 8 grams. Condition is fair overall, with some dings to the bowl and other signs of use, but no splits or repairs.
